Biography

• 2023 All-American Athletic Conference / /third Team
• 2023 Phil Steele’s Preseason All-AAC Team / Third Team



•    At Navy: A starter in 30-consecutive games dating back to his freshman year (6 Fr // 12 So // 12 Jr) ... has played in all 36 games in his career ... enters the fall as a starter at free safety ... has earned 3 varsity letters.

• 2023: A starter in all 12 contests, he garnered Third-Team All-AAC honors ... closed out the year 3rd on the team in tackles (66), tied for 1st in interceptions (4) and 1st in pass breakups (8) ... also had 3 tackles for loss, a half a sack, 2 forced fumbles and a fumble recovery ... his 4 interceptions were tied with teammate Dashaun Peele for the 16th most in the country ... pitched in 4 tackles and a pass breakup against Army ... turned in 6 solo tackles at SMU ... helped lead Navy to a 10-0 win over East Carolina and its third shutout of the season which is the most in the FBS this season ... it’s the first time Navy has recorded 3 shutouts in a season since 1978 when the Mids shut out 4 teams (Virginia, Connecticut, William & Mary, Army) ... it also marked the 4th team Navy held without a touchdown this season (Wagner 0 pts, Charlotte 0 pts, UAB 2FGs, ECU 0 pts) ... held the Pirates to just 189 yards of total offense, the fewest by a Navy opponent this season ... chipped in season-high 7 tackles and a half a tackle for loss against ECU ... the 6 points scored by UAB were its fewest since dropping a 49-6 decision to Florida Atlantic on Dec. 7, 2019 ... that was also the last time the Blazers did not score a touchdown ... intercepted UAB QB Jacob Zeno and returned it 97 yards for a touchdown ... it’s the first interception returned for a TD by a Navy player since Diego Fagot’s 17-yard return against Tulane (10-26-19) ... it was the longest interception return in Navy-Marine Corps Memorial Stadium history ... the previous long was 95 yards by Gerald Wilson against VMI (10-18-1997) ... it was the second-longest interception return in American Athletic Conference history (100 yds by Josh Hawkins of East Carolina vs. Tulsa, 10-17-15) ... it was the second-longest interception return in Navy history behind John Raster’s 100-yard return against Army (12-1-51) ... it tied as the fifth-longest play in program history ... also chipped in 5 tackles against the Blazers ... turned in 6 tackles, including 5 solo stops, at Temple ... part of a defensive effort that held the nation’s leader in rushing, Air Force (334.2 yds/gm), to just 137 yards, while also holding the Falcons to just 1 of 13 (.077) on third downs after coming into the game #1 in the country (.594) ... posted a season-high 7 tackles, including half a tackle for loss against Air Force, while also forcing a fumble that was recovered by teammate Dashaun Peele .. Navy’s defense recorded its second shutout of the season with a 14-0 win over Charlotte ... the Mids held the 49ers to just 265 yards of total offense (123R/142P), while Navy posted 7 tackles for loss, 4 sacks, broke up 6 passes and force 3 turnovers (2 INT, 1 fumble) ... posted 4 tackles, including a tackle for loss, broke up a pass and recorded his third interception of the season against Charlotte ... part of a defense that recorded a school-record 8 sacks and posted 10 tackles for loss in the win over North Texas ... the defense also forced and recovered 2 fumbles ... turned in 6 tackles, including half a sack and had a QB hurry against the Mean Green ... the defense held USF quarterback Byrum Brown (ranked #1 among QB’s in yards per game at 87.8) to -27 yards on the ground, but gave up 338 yards and 3 TDs through the air ... posted a season-high tying 6 tackles and recovered a fumble against the Bulls ... tallied a season-high 6 tackles, broke up 2 passes and returned his second interception of the year for 25 yards in Navy’s AAC opener at Memphis ... part of a defensive unit that held Wagner scoreless, as Navy produced its first shutout since defeating Army 34-0 on Dec. 6, 2008 ... it was also the Mids’ first shutout at home since beating Lafayette 7-0 on Oct. 15, 1994 ... turned in 4 tackles, including half a tackle for loss against the Seahawks ... broke up 2 passes for a second-consecutive game ... picked off QB Damien Mazil with 48 seconds remaining in the half, setting up an eventual touchdown on a 12-yard TD pass from Tai Lavatai to Camari Williams to go into the break ... recorded 5 solo tackles, forced a fumble and broke up 2 passes in the Mids’ opener against Notre Dame. 

• 2022: A starter in all 12 contests, he closed out the season third on the team in tackles (71) and pass breakups (4) ... he also had 2 forced fumbles, 2 fumble recoveries, 2.5 tackles for loss and a sack ... •    2021: Saw action in all 12 games and started at safety in each of the last 6 contests ... closed out the season with 37 tackles, including 2 tackles for loss ... also broke up 4 passes, intercepted a pass and forced a fumble ... part of a defensive unit that held Army scoreless in the second half, marking the first time Navy has shut out an opponent in the second half since its remarkable victory over Tulane in which the Mids outscored the Green Wave 27-0 to win 27-24 on Sept. 19, 2020 ... Navy also held Army, the No. 2-ranked rushing offense in the country averaging 301.2 yards per game, to just 124 yards rushing ... it was the Black Knights’ second-lowest rushing output during the season (108 vs. Air Force) ... posted 3 tackles and broke up a pass in the win over Army ... recorded 4 solo tackles at Temple ... Navy’s defense held Temple to just 182 yards of total offense, the fewest by an opponent on the year ... the 14 points by Temple are the fewest by the Owls in the series since losing to Navy 42-6 in Annapolis on Nov. 18, 2006 ... along with Eavan Gibbons, led Navy with a career-high 10 tackles against East Carolina, including a tackle for loss ... also forced a fumble, the first of his career ... paced the team with 9 tackles at Notre Dame, including his first-career tackle for loss ... turned in a pair of tackles at Tulsa and recorded his first-career interception, picking off Davis Brin in the end zone ... part of a defense that held #2 Cincinnati to just 271 yards (95R, 176P), the fewest yards by the Bearcats since Nov. 17, 2019 vs. Temple (stretched 19 games) ... the 271 yards of total offense by Cincinnati were the second fewest by a Navy opponent on the year (225 by Air Force), while the 95-yard ground gain was the second-fewest rushing yards by an opponent this season (80 by SMU) and the 176 yards passing also marked the second fewest by an opponent in 2021 (49 by Air Force) ... also held Cincinnati to 27 points, the second fewest by the Bearcats during the regular season (beat Notre Dame 24-13) ... the Bearcats came into the game averaging 43.5 points (No. 6 nationally) ... made his first-collegiate start against Cincinnati where he recorded a career-high 4 tackles ... turned in 3 tackles at Memphis and also broke up a pass ... produced the first-two tackles of his career in the Mids’ road contest at Houston ... made his collegiate debut in the opener against Marshall where he broke up a pass.

• High School / Personal: A 2021 graduate of Gilman School in Baltimore, Md., Lane III was a three-sport athlete who earned letters in basketball (3), football (2) and track & field (3) ... garnered 2019 All-MIAA honors in football ... led Gilman in rushing and returned punts and kickoffs, scoring seven touchdowns in just two games in 2020 ... also received an offer from Army ... mother, Felecia, is a graduate of Kent State where she was a member of the softball team ... son of William and Felecia Lane ... majoring in quantitative economics.
